How to prepare for a job interview at Corecom Consulting
✨Know Your AI Inside Out
As a Principal Engineer, you'll need to demonstrate a deep understanding of AI systems and distributed platforms. Brush up on the latest trends and technologies in AI, especially those relevant to operational systems. Be ready to discuss your previous projects and how they relate to the role.
✨Showcase Your Problem-Solving Skills
Expect to face technical challenges during the interview. Prepare by thinking through complex problems you've solved in the past, particularly in automating workflows.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ers and highlight your critical thinking.
✨Cultural Fit Matters
This is an early-stage start-up, so cultural fit is crucial. Research the company's values and mission, and think about how your personal values align with theirs. Be prepared to discuss how you can contribute to their innovative environment and work collaboratively with the team.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Interviews are a two-way street. Prepare thoughtful questions that show your interest in the company’s vision and the role. Inquire about their approach to developing autonomous workflows and how they measure success in their AI systems. This not only demonstrates your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
